The mechanics of a durable itinerary

The most useful travel preparation takes place in layers. You do not just book flights, then hotels, then activities. You shape the journey around pressure points.

A durable itinerary normally considers these consider the right order:

  • trip function and pace
  • air routing and arrival fatigue
  • hotel area versus everyday movement
  • time-sensitive bookings and activities
  • backup choices if hold-ups or weather condition disrupt the plan

That list looks simple, however it is where knowledgeable judgment earns its keep.

Arrival tiredness is one of the most overlooked variables in leisure travel. Tourists typically act as if they will land with complete energy, instant orientation, and best hunger for experience. In reality, even a smooth travel day can flatten the first 12 to 24 hr. Long flights, time changes, airport transfers, and check-in timing all form your impression of a location. A good consultant protects the first day instead of stuffing it.

Hotel place is another area where online reservation typically misleads people. A lower nighttime rate can be pricey if it includes two hours of transit friction every day. A resort with a spectacular photo set can be the incorrect call if the tourist desires walkable dining or easy access to adventures. The best home is rarely the one with the most remarkable images. It is the one that aligns with how you prepare to move through the destination.

Then there is pacing. Strong schedules have breathing room. Not empty time, breathing space. That implies sufficient structure to prevent squandering valuable vacation hours, however not a lot that every delayed transfer develops a domino effect. This is especially crucial for milestone journeys, honeymoon-style travel plans, and long-haul journeys where expectations are high and traveler perseverance is finite.

A Hawaii journey from San Jose, constructed the wise way

Hawaii is one of the clearest examples of why personalization matters. People frequently ignore how different the islands feel and how quickly a "simple beach trip" turns complex.

Imagine a San Jose couple planning a six-night anniversary holiday. They state they desire ocean views, one unforgettable splurge supper, snorkeling, and enough downtime to actually feel brought back. They are lured to divide the trip between two islands due to the fact that they have heard that "you have to see more than one."

That impulse is understandable, but typically wrong for this trip style.

A smart San Jose To Hawaii Travel Agent would likely test whether the 2nd island deserves the disturbance. On a six-night schedule, changing islands means another packaging cycle, another airport sequence, another check-in process, and lost daytime. For tourists craving romance and rest, one island can deliver more value than two.

The smarter plan might be a single-resort stay with carefully picked activities. Maybe one day fixated snorkeling conditions, one half-day picturesque trip, one special dinner timed for sunset, and one totally open day with no responsibilities at all. That last open day typically becomes the traveler's preferred since it lets them respond to the journey as it unfolds.

The numbers matter here. A midday inter-island relocation can chew through most of a holiday day once you represent checkout, airport arrival, baggage handling, flight timing, transfer, and new check-in procedures. What appears like a 45-minute flight can function like a five-hour disruption. When a consultant prevents that error, they are not restricting experience. They are protecting it.

For families, the calculations shift once again. A moms and dad taking a trip with two children might value a swimmable beach, on-site dining reliability, and a room setup that supports earlier bedtimes. A more daring property with significant terrain might still be gorgeous, but less beneficial if every meal or activity requires more effort than the household can sustain. The schedule needs to fit the travelers you are when tired, not just the travelers you imagine being from your couch.

Trips to Germany need more than enthusiasm

Germany rewards curiosity. It can be grand one moment and deeply regional the next. You can move from a major city to storybook towns, river surroundings, or mountain country with striking effectiveness. That effectiveness in some cases techniques travelers into overbuilding.

Trips to Germany frequently fail for one of 2 reasons. Either the tourist books a lot of stops because the rail map looks workable, or they underplan and lose momentum to station confusion, poor transfer timing, and scattered accommodations options. Neither problem is remarkable by itself. Together, they can drain pipes the trip.

Consider a hypothetical traveler from San Jose who desires ten days in Germany with "a little bit of whatever." The initial wish list includes Berlin, Munich, a Rhine segment, and a Bavarian town stay. Ambitious, however possible. The danger lies in how securely individuals stack those experiences.

An experienced Travel Agent would likely ask harder questions. Is this a culture-forward trip with museums and city communities, or is it about landscapes and beer gardens? Do you enjoy altering hotels, or does regular unloading wear you down? Are you comfy browsing stations with baggage during busy durations? Just how much of the destination do you want to find spontaneously versus prearrange?

Once those questions are addressed truthfully, the travel plan gets sharper. A traveler who enjoys movement and train travel may thrive with 3 bases over 10 days. A tourist who values ease may be better with 2 well-chosen stays and a couple of day trips. The objective is not maximum coverage. The objective is sustained enjoyment.

I have seen many Europe itineraries enhanced merely by cutting one stop. Eliminate a city, and all of a sudden supper can run late without tension. You can linger in a market, take the scenic route, or sleep in after a long travel day. That is what people indicate when they state a journey "felt luxurious," even when the budget was not lavish. Luxury is typically the absence of friction.
